This is a drawing of a classical scene surrounded by ornate borders. The main content of the image depicts a figure in classical attire leading two cows, with a group of onlookers in the background. The scene is heavily decorated with intricate border designs featuring figures of humans, mythological beings, and animals. The central panel shows a warrior-like figure with a shield, leading two cattle, and bones scattered on the ground. The borders are rich with embellishments, including figures in various poses, some interacting with elements like grapes and cornucopias, as well as masks and architectural motifs. The imagery is detailed and exhibits characteristics of Renaissance or classical drawing styles, reflecting an emphasis on mythology and allegorical themes.
